Paterangi, August 8, 1878. TO HIS WORSBIP THTB MAYOR OF THE BOROUGH OF HAMILTON. WE hereby request you to convene a Meeting of the Burgesses of the above* named Borough, to take into consideration the best means to urge upon the Government the necessity for the immediate construction of a Kail way from the present station to some convenient place within the Borough : W.Macgregor Hay C. C. Wood R. F. Sandes James Martin Samuel Me Lemon John D. Hill W. H. Pearce Jacob Bauer Wiliam Davis T. Gh Sandeß F. Von Stunner Kennedy Bill Wm. dimming Thomas tf. White In compliance with the above requisi tion, I hereby convene a meetice of th< Burgesses of the Borough of Hamilton to be held at the Council Chamber Hamilton, ou MONDAY, the 12 il August, at 7 o'clock Bharp. I. R. VIALOU, Mayor.
